Traditional English :: puisne
puisne.html - adj.
Law denoting a judge of a superior court inferior in rank to chief justices. [OF f. puis f. L postea afterwards + born f. L natus: cf. PUNY]

Traditional English :: puissance
puisne.html - n.
1 also a test of a horse's ability to jump large obstacles in showjumping.
2 archaic great power, might, or influence. [ME (in sense 2) f. OF (as PUISSANT)]
Traditional English :: puissant
puisne.html - adj.
literary or archaic having great power or influence; mighty.
    puissantly adv. [ME f. OF f. L posse be able: cf. POTENT(1)]
